1 / 16
文档名称:

计算机视觉与图像识别结课论文.doc

格式:doc   大小:2,002KB   页数:16页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

计算机视觉与图像识别结课论文.doc

上传人:分享精品 2017/6/27 文件大小:1.96 MB

下载得到文件列表

计算机视觉与图像识别结课论文.doc

文档介绍

文档介绍:基于C++的图像处理
学号: P15301112
姓名: 宋富冉
院系:电子信息工程学院
专业:电子与通信工程
课程:计算机视觉与图像识别
完成日期:2016年2月9日
基于C++的图像处理
宋富冉
(安徽大学电子信息工程学院电子与通信工程)
摘要:随着科学技术的飞速发展,图像处理的应用也是日新月异,在某些行业内,就图像处理的技术发展情况也是不尽相同,其所采用的处理工具也是多种多样的,有利用小波的,MATLAB的,汇编语言的,C语言的等等。比如在人脸识别,行为识别,遥感影像等等领域,这些智能判断的技术,由于其结合点不一样,所以才有发展的技术差距产生。本文主要是从最基础的研究做起,采用基于C++工具的图像处理方式,来开拓创新图像处理的一些更前沿的技术,比如图像特征提取、锐化、图像增强等,达到一个更高的更有效的层次。
关键词:C++,行为特征,图像处理,图像特征提取,图像锐化,图像增强。
Abstract
Abstract: with the rapid development of science and technology, The application of image processing is also changing, in certain industries, on the image processing technology development situation is different, its processing tools are also used by a variety of, have advantage of wavelet, MATLAB, assembly language, C language, and so face recognition, for example, behavior recognition, remote sensing image, and so on, these intelligent judgment technology, due to bining site is different, so is the development of the technology paper starts from the most basic research, the way of image processing based on c + + tools, to blaze new trails on some of the more cutting edge technology, image processing such as image feature extraction, sharpening, image enhancement and so on, to achieve a higher level more effectively.
Key words: C + +, Behavior Characteristics. Image processing, Image Feature Extraction, Image Sharpening,Image Enhancement.
0引言
众所周知,随着我国改革开放,与国际接轨, 上世纪 70 年代以来,随着数据库系统及计算机视觉技术的迅速发展,各行各业对图像的使用越来越广泛图像检索技术显得越来越重要。有效地把图像特征从计算机视觉和图像处理中分离出来,利用计算机来分析和处理图像信息成为一项新的挑战。而且
、交通环境恶化、环境污染加剧等交通问题,这就给交通管理部门提出了新的挑战,所以研制出一种新型高效的车牌识别系统也已迫在眉睫等等各种基于图像处理的基本问题。基于此,本文也提到通过对常用图像文件的文件结构深入分析的基础上,利用 Visual C++技术提出了几种常用的特征提取方法。此外,本文还介绍了一种基于Visual C+ +的图像增强和轮廓提取的设计方法。该方法采用Visual C+ +处理位图图像,运用灰度变换方法实现图像增强、模板匹配方法实现边缘检测来突出图像轮廓。
1 概论
基于C++的图像处理的背景
随着计算机技术,图像处理也是飞速的发展成熟,我们知道一切实践的操作都离不开理论的指导。首先,要做的工作就是储备C++编程语言基础知识。然后,尝试性的编辑一些软件来融会贯通整个C++语言的应用。最后,参考查阅相关资料,借助C++开发平台,完成图像的编辑与制作。目前C++是我们学****的最底层图像处理工具,也是最适合初入门的研究人员学****掌握的。基于C+